Effects of Hyperbaric Oxygenation Therapy on Lipopolysaccharide-Induced Systemic Inflammatory Response Syndrome Model in Cytokines Change and Protection of Hepatic Failure

Abstract
The present study is designed to reveal the possible mechanism and the therapeutic potential for hyperbaric oxygen therapy (HBO) in the treatment of sepsis , also protection effect on liver during sepsis. Immediate HBO treatment ( 2 ATA , 75 min ) was applied to assess the survival rate of septic BALB/c mice induced by LPS within 84 hours period. The changes of plasma TNF-α and IL-10 after LPS challenge were measured. The pathological change of liver at 24 hours after LPS challenge treated with/without HBO treatment were also studied. The experimental results demonstrates that: (1) immediate HBO exposure after LPS challenge increases the survival rate of mice from 25% to 75%, (2) the plasma concentration of TNF-α after LPS challenge is reduced by immediate HBO treatment, (3) HBO treatment may protect liver from septic injury. In conclusion , HBO treatment exerts beneficial effects on sepsis induced by LPS in BALB/c mouse. The possible mechanism may be due to immunomodulation effect of HBO on immune system.
